Why Invest in a Dedicated Auto Vacuum Cleaner?

You may be wondering if your regular family vacuum cleaner can't get the job done. While technically possible, utilizing a basic vacuum for your car presents several downsides. Auto vacuum cleaners provide unique benefits:

  • Portability and Compactness: Designed with automobile interiors in mind, auto vacuums are significantly smaller sized and lighter than family models. This makes steering around seats, under dashboards, and in the trunk much easier.
  • Source Of Power Convenience: Many auto vacuums are powered directly from your cars and truck's 12V cigarette lighter socket, eliminating the need for extension cables and allowing for cleaning anywhere, anytime. Cordless options use even greater freedom.
  • Specialized Attachments: Auto vacuum cleaners typically come with a series of accessories specifically created for cars and truck cleaning. These might consist of crevice tools for reaching narrow spaces, brush nozzles for upholstery and carpets, and versatile hoses for prolonged reach.
  • Optimized Suction Power: While not constantly as effective as durable household vacuums, auto vacuums are crafted with enough suction to effectively deal with common car dirt like crumbs, dust, pet hair, and little particles. They are enhanced for the kinds of messes discovered in lorries.
  • Reduce of Storage: Their compact size makes keeping auto vacuums in your car's trunk, glove compartment, or under a seat practical, guaranteeing they are constantly easily offered for fast clean-ups.

Purchasing a dedicated auto vacuum cleaner has to do with effectiveness and benefit. It's about having the best tool for the job, making car cleaning less of a chore and more of a quick and simple upkeep job.

Exploring the Different Types of Auto Vacuum Cleaners

The auto vacuum cleaner market offers a range of types, each with its own strengths and weak points. Understanding these classifications will assist you limit your choices based on your specific needs and preferences.

  • Corded Auto automatic vacuum cleaner and mop Cleaners: These vacuums plug straight into your car's 12V cigarette lighter socket.
    • Pros: Consistent power supply as long as your vehicle is running, usually more budget friendly, often provide more powerful suction compared to likewise priced cordless designs.
    • Cons: Limited by cord length, requiring you to handle the cable throughout cleaning, tethered to the vehicle's power source.
  • Cordless Auto Vacuum Cleaners: Powered by rechargeable batteries, using optimum portability.
    • Pros: Unrestricted movement, no cables to tangle, can be utilized anywhere, not just in the cars and truck.
    • Cons: Limited runtime depending on battery capacity, suction power might be a little less than corded models at comparable price points, require routine charging.
  • Handheld Auto Vacuum Cleaners: A wider classification encompassing both corded and cordless options. These are developed to be light-weight and quickly maneuverable for spot cleaning and smaller sized areas. Most auto vacuums fall under this category.
  • Wet/Dry Auto automatic vacuum and mop robot Cleaners: These flexible vacuums can manage both dry debris and liquid spills, making them ideal for families with children or pet owners who often experience messes of all kinds.
    • Pros: Clean up spills and dry messes, included adaptability for various kinds of automobile cleaning needs.
    • Cons: May be somewhat bulkier than dry-only models, can be more expensive.

Secret Features to Consider When Choosing an Auto Vacuum Cleaner

Selecting the very best auto vacuum involves considering a number of elements to guarantee it satisfies your specific cleaning requirements and choices. Here are some crucial features to evaluate:

  • Suction Power: Measured in Air Watts (AW) or kPa (kilopascals), suction power identifies how successfully the vacuum can raise dirt and particles. Higher suction power normally translates to much better cleaning, specifically for embedded dirt and pet hair.
  • Source of power & & Battery Life (for Cordless): For corded designs, cable length is important for reaching all locations of your vehicle. For cordless models, consider the battery runtime and charging time. Look for designs with enough battery life to clean your entire car interior on a single charge.
  • Attachments: The included attachments considerably impact the vacuum's flexibility. Necessary attachments consist of:
    • Crevice Tool: For tight areas in between seats and along control panels.
    • Brush Nozzle: For upholstery, carpets, and floor mats.
    • Extension Hose: For reaching under seats and into the trunk.
    • Upholstery Tool: Specifically designed for fabric seats and interiors.
  • Portability and Weight: A lightweight and ergonomically developed vacuum will be much easier to navigate and less tiring to use, specifically for longer cleaning sessions.
  • Dustbin Capacity: The size of the dustbin identifies how frequently you need to clear it. A larger capability is convenient for less frequent emptying, but can likewise make the vacuum bulkier. Think about a balance between capacity and mobility.
  • Filter Type: HEPA filters are highly recommended as they trap fine dust particles and allergens, adding to a much healthier vehicle environment, especially for allergy patients.
  • Noise Level: Vacuum cleaners can be loud. If noise is an issue, look for models that market a lower decibel score.
  • Toughness and Build Quality: A sturdy vacuum will last longer and hold up against routine usage. Look for evaluations regarding the product's toughness and material quality.
  • Rate: Auto vacuum vary in cost from affordable to premium models. Identify your spending plan and balance functions with cost to discover the best value.

Tips for Effective Auto Vacuuming

To take full advantage of the efficiency of your auto vacuum, think about these ideas:

  • Start from Top to Bottom: Begin cleaning from the dashboard and upper surfaces, working your way down to the floor mats and carpets. This avoids dirt from falling onto already cleaned up areas.
  • Utilize the Right Attachments: Utilize the crevice tool for tight areas, the brush nozzle for upholstery, and the extension pipe for hard-to-reach locations.
  • Pre-Clean Heavily Soiled Areas: For greatly stained areas, consider utilizing a stiff brush to loosen dirt and debris before vacuuming.
  • Clean Filters Regularly: A stopped up filter lowers suction power. Tidy or change filters as recommended by the manufacturer.
  • Empty Dustbin Frequently: Empty the dustbin when it's nearing complete to preserve ideal suction.
  • Don't Forget the Trunk: The trunk typically builds up a significant amount of dirt and particles. Offer it the very same attention as the rest of the cars and truck interior.
  • Vacuum Regularly: Regular vacuuming, even quick touch-ups, prevents dirt buildup and makes deep cleaning easier.

Keeping Your Auto Vacuum Cleaner

Proper maintenance ensures your auto vacuum cleaner performs efficiently and lasts longer. Follow these simple actions:

  • Clean or Replace Filters: Regularly clean washable filters or replace disposable filters according to the producer's directions.
  • Empty Dustbin After Each Use: This avoids obstructions and preserves suction power.
  • Examine for Blockages: Periodically examine the pipe and nozzles for any obstructions and clear them.
  • Shop Properly: Store your vacuum in a tidy, dry place, preferably in its carrying bag or a designated storage area in your vehicle.
  • Charge Cordless Models Regularly: For cordless designs, keep the battery charged according to the maker's recommendations to prolong battery life.
